  2. Heat butter in saucepan over medium heat. When melted, stir in flour and cook, stirring constantly for 3 to 5 min till flour is golden.
  3. Add in onions, celery and garlic. Continue to stir 3 to 5 min more. Whisk in stock or possibly clam juice. When well blended, add in cilantro and seasonings.
  4. Cook for 3 min. Stir in shrimp. Cover and cook for 5 min or possibly till sauce is thick and flavors are blended. Add in lime juice just before serving.
  5. Serve over rice or possibly pasta.
  6. RG's tips: 1. The first time I made this, I didn't have fish stock or possibly clam juice so I used the shrimp shells in a c. of water and cooked it down to 3/4 c.. It worked just fine but not as well as fish stock or possibly clam juice.
  7. 2. If I remember correctly, the second time I made this dish, I only used 2 Tbsp. of flour and it came out better. It's one of those ingredients you will have to experiment with.
